The video tutorial explains network classes and the concept of route aggregation or summarization. It uses an example of two routers, R1 and R2, to demonstrate how multiple network routes can be aggregated into a single route, optimizing resources and routing table efficiency. The tutorial highlights the benefits of route aggregation, such as minimizing information transfer and optimizing routing table lookups. It also discusses handling route changes and concludes with a brief introduction to private IP address aggregation.
